| dc.description.abstract | The wilt disease of coconut in India popularly known as the rout (will) disease, has Haccidity of leaflets as the primary symptom, while leaf yellowing and necrosis are the other associated symptoms of ihe disease. Diseased palms are characterized by damaged root system and impaired stomatal regulation. Mycoplasma-like organisms (MLOs) are found to he the causal organisms of the disease. The water relation studies revealed the complexity of the disease, which is the only wilt disease on record associated with the MLOs. The present review dwells on the recent investigations on root (wilt) disease, in relation to water stress besides the comparison between the root (wilt) and the lethal yellowing, the two widely known diseases of coconut. | en_US |
